WHAT’S HAPPENING IN THE VINEYARD

MAY After bud break in early April, the vines leafed out and we began to see bloom! Bloom is what looks like baby grapes, but are actually flower buds, called calyptra. Grape vines are self-pollinating, so each of these flower buds has the potential to turn into a single berry (grape).

JUNE   Bloom in May leads to flowering in June! When flowering begins, the buds produce clusters of flowers called inflorescences. These later become our grape clusters! This is another one of the most crucial points in the growing cycle, as temperature and sunlight have a major impact on these delicate flowers. Thankfully we had a warm, dry month!


WHAT ELSE IS GOING ON…

It feels like the entire estate is in bloom, not just the vineyards! The lavender and purple sage up by the Bungalows are in full splendor. Down the vineyard vegetable & cutting gardens, we’re harvesting garlic; while tomatoes, strawberries, peppers and lettuces are almost ready. These gardens serve a dual purpose: providing fresh flowers & veggies to our AirBnB guests while attracting beneficial insects and pollinators to help maintain a healthy ecosystem for the vines!

FROM OUR HOUSE TO YOURS: Recipe of the Month

This month we are sharing Nancy’s Tarragon Cream Sauce over Grilled Salmon. A perfect summer dish where you can start utilizing those fresh herbs from your garden! This dish can be paired with our Sauvignon Blanc and its notes of refreshing citrus.

TARRAGON CREAM SAUCE

  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1/2 cup mayo
  • Juice of 1/2 a lemon
  • 3/4 cup of fresh spinach leaves
  • 1 TB Fresh Tarragon
  • Fresh Chives to taste
  • Salt & Pepper to taste

Combine all ingredients in a food processor or emulsify with a stick blender. Do not over blend. Grill the salmon to your personal preference and spoon the sauce over the fish just before serving.
